Summary: When it comes to hummus, we're huge fans. Hummus is a dip or spread made with cooked, mashed chickpeas, tahini (sesame seed paste), lemon juice, and lots of other yummy things. We often serve it with lots of crunchy vegetables --- things like baby carrots, sugar snap peas, and celery sticks.
